            I think I've heard of an app that shows what characters are out, when, and where... has anyone else heard this or have this app or know where to get it? Also, I've heard you can ask certain CM's who/when/where they will be out also....is this true?
            Some apps do this, even Disney's Mobile Magic.

            It's better to get a Entertainment "Times Guide" when you get to the park, which has most of the same information those apps have.

            You can also ask at Guest Information, the wait times boards on Carthay Circle and The Hub, for more specific information. Also some Characters have handlers with them, they can give you specific information.

            Character Meals will let you visit 5-7 characters but at the Plaza Inn for Minnie and Friends Breakfast has had the most in my experience.

            Don't forget that Rupunzel gets a very long line and Flynn may or not be there. So it's good to hit at opening. Also many Princesses are on the pathways that go around the Castle like by the Wishing Well with no line, verses long line at Small World Plaza.

            If you go to Mickey's House he doesn't speak, but at the end of the movie room in the barn ask the CM about which costume you would like to see Mickey in. Band Leader, Tuxedo, Sorcerer or Steamboat Willy. It takes a possible 5 or 10 minutes more but you can usually get you choice. Overall the line is shorter to catch Mickey in a tux on the Town Square.
